WRESTLING

DETTON BEATS MEEHAN. A COLOURFUL BOUT. (By Telegraph—Press Association.) WELLINGTON, This Day. In a bout marked by much clever wrestling and plenty of elbow jolts, drop-kicks, head throws and flying tackles, Dean Detton, ex-heavyweight champion of the world, beat Pat Meehan. the Canadian, by one fall, obtained with a jack-knife hold in the sixth round, at the Wellington Town Hall last night. It was a colourful bout from start to finish and the rapid action greatly pleased a well-filled house. Meehan had the advantage in height and weight, scaling 16.4 to Detton’s 15.2, but Detton more than made up for this by science and fighting spirit.
